A Postgraduate Certificate in Cloud Computing for Process Optimization in Manufacturing equips professionals with in-demand skills to revolutionize manufacturing workflows. This specialized program focuses on leveraging cloud technologies to enhance efficiency, productivity, and overall operational excellence within the manufacturing sector.
The program's learning outcomes include mastering cloud platforms like AWS, Azure, or GCP for manufacturing applications; developing proficiency in data analytics for process improvement; and gaining expertise in designing and implementing cloud-based solutions for supply chain management, predictive maintenance, and quality control. Students will also learn about cybersecurity best practices within a cloud environment, crucial for protecting sensitive manufacturing data.
Typically, the duration of a Postgraduate Certificate in Cloud Computing for Process Optimization in Manufacturing is between 6 to 12 months, depending on the institution and program structure. This flexible timeframe allows working professionals to upskill or reskill while maintaining their current employment.
